Heartbreaking and Heart-warming, In The Name Of Your Daughter is an intimate fly-on-the-wall documentary about some of the world’s bravest girls,  children like feisty 12-year old Rosie Makori who ran away from  home to follow her dreams.

Terrified of stories of girls bleeding to death, Tanzanian girls as young as eight must face the most difficult choice of their young lives: submit to female genital mutilation and child marriage, or risk their lives and run away, not knowing if they’ll ever see their families again.



Rhobi Samwelly, one of Africa’s most charismatic women, protects the girls – Christians, Pagans and Muslims – at her Safe House, and travels around the countryside fighting against this thousands-year-old tradition.

Set in the stunning landscape of East Africa’s Serengeti district, In The Name Of Your Daughter amplifies the voices of children whose voices have never been heard before; it is a hopeful and inspiring story, beautifully and sensitively filmed, that celebrates the brave young girls who are standing up for their human rights and for change in their community.

The film will be followed by a Q and A session with Director Giselle Portenier.
